The ultimate goal of the Jackson-Madison County School system is the development of each student to his full potential as a contributing member of society. The middle school program strives to reach this goal by offering an academic core curriculum that includes language arts, mathematics, science, social studies and reading. The middle school provides a wide range of activities which promote physical and social development. The fine arts program offers art, band, chorus and music appreciation. The exploratory and related skills program provides learning experiences on a rotating six weeks cycle in computer, foreign language, skills enrichment, teen living, physical education and technology. Interscholastic athletics and other extracurricular activities are an integral part of the middle school program.
